CVE-2025-25472 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 5.3/10 on the CVSS scale. A buffer overflow in DCMTK git master v3.6.9+ DEV allows attackers to cause a Denial of Service (DoS) via a crafted DCM file.. EPSS estimates a 0.32%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
A buffer overflow in DCMTK git master v3.6.9+ DEV allows attackers to cause a Denial of Service (DoS) via a crafted DCM file.
